Security Measures for Cryptocurrency Gambling
Protecting Your Digital Wallet
Protecting a digital wallet is essential for cryptocurrency users. Implementing strong passwords is a fundamental step. He should also enable two-factor authentication for added security. Regularly updating wallet software helps mitigate vulnerabilities. Additionally, using hardware wallets can provide offline protection. This reduces exposure to online threats. Awareness of phishing scams is crucial for safety. Knowledge is power in safeguarding assets.

The Future of Gambling with Cryptocurrency
Emerging Trends in Crypto Gambling
Emerging trends in crypto gambling indicate a shift towards decentralized platforms. These platforms utilize blockchain technology to enhance transparency. He should also note the rise of provably fair gaming systems. Such systems allow players to verify game outcomes independently. Additionally, the integration of non-fungible tokens (NFTs) is gaining traction. This innovation offers unique ownership experiences for players. Awareness of these trends is essential.
